flag California approves $723M to extend Diablo Canyon nuclear plant until 2030, raising electricity bills.

flag California's Public Utilities Commission (CPUC) has approved a $723 million extension for the Diablo Canyon nuclear power plant, pushing back its closure to 2030 and raising PG&E customer bills by about $3.20 per month. flag The decision aims to ensure energy security during California's transition to renewable energy. flag Meanwhile, the CPUC also approved a plan to keep the Aliso Canyon gas storage facility open, pending future demand assessments, despite safety concerns and local opposition.
